EOS账户系统(4)账户权限分级
生活随笔
收集整理的這篇文章主要介紹了
EOS账户系统(4)账户权限分级
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
1. 一個分層的權限結構
每個賬戶都可以通過其他賬戶和密鑰的組合來控制。EOS 允許賬戶定義什么樣的賬戶名和密鑰的組合可以把特定的操作發送到另一個賬戶。eg. 可以使用一個密鑰訪問用戶的社交媒體賬戶,另一個密鑰用于訪問交易所,甚至可以授權其他賬戶來代表本賬戶進行操作,而無須為其他賬戶分配密鑰
-
多用戶的賬戶控制比以往更容易。
-
多用戶的賬戶控制對提升安全性的作用是最大的,如果使用得當,會極大地降低黑客攻擊造成的盜竊風險。
-
可以對賬戶自定義分級權限進行設置
1.1 舉例
-
OWNER 權限
最高權限 -
ACTIVE權限
是之前提到的操作智能合約的權限。所有權限都是基于權重和閾值進行管理的。在此基礎上,增加了分級和分組的自定義權限。
箭頭方向就是“母權限”或更高級權限。
OWNER權限是賬戶的最高權限,可以執行 ACTIVE 權限;ACTIVE 權限可以執行FAMILY權限和LAWYER權限;FAMILY權限可以執行FRIENDS權限。
反過來,低級權限不能代替執行更高級的權限。不同級別的權限用“/”或“.”分隔,eg,FRIENDS權限就可以表示為“@USER.ACTIVE.FAMILY.FRIENDS”
總結
以上是生活随笔為你收集整理的EOS账户系统(4)账户权限分级的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: EOS账户系统(3)账户的权限
- 下一篇: EOS账户系统(5)action分级